Ordinals
beta
Address bc1qrhs8sxtlacc8cpv0lgz05lt54s8z35ta4e5s5v
sat balance
25329
runes balances
outputs
422f22fd1ba039d9a34cd23c25d21318800a01fbf487b78b3549b9c51d13031b:1